**Episode 10: Alistair's Legacy** Determined to learn more about Alistair Ainsworth, Ellie and Liam decided to pay another visit to his grand old house. This time, they hoped to speak with Alistair's descendant, Beatrice, the elderly woman they had met during their previous visit. They arrived at the house unannounced, hoping to catch Beatrice in a more relaxed mood. The housekeeper informed them that Beatrice was in the garden, tending to her roses. They found Beatrice sitting on a bench, surrounded by a riot of colorful blooms. She looked frail and tired, her face etched with the lines of time. "Beatrice," Ellie said, approaching her gently. "We're so sorry to intrude, but we were hoping to ask you a few more questions about Alistair Ainsworth." Beatrice looked up, her eyes clouded with suspicion. "I told you everything I know," she said, her voice weak. "There's nothing more to say." "But we believe that Alistair was involved in a secret love affair," Liam said, his voice persuasive. "And we think that you might know something about it." Beatrice's face paled. She looked around nervously, as if afraid that someone was listening. "I don't know what you're talking about," she said, her voice trembling. "Please, Beatrice," Ellie pleaded. "We just want to understand what happened. We want to give these people a voice, to tell their story." Beatrice hesitated, her eyes filled with a mixture of fear and sadness. Then, she took a deep breath and said, "Alright," she said, her voice barely a whisper. "I'll tell you what I know. But you must promise me that you won't judge. The past is a complicated thing, and sometimes, the truth is more painful than the lies."
